Problem
Developing hybrid quantum‑classical applications is hindered by fragmented tools, lack of standardized development workflows, and difficulty deploying code across diverse quantum hardware backends, leading to low productivity and high risk of errors in production‑grade quantum software.
Solution
QST offers a Business Stack platform that provides an integrated quantum IDE (qIDE) to manage the entire quantum software lifecycle—from algorithm design and testing to deployment on any quantum device. The platform includes built‑in governance, metrics, and a quantum SaaS runtime backend that abstracts hardware differences, enabling developers to create scalable, hardware‑agnostic quantum applications. By applying quantum software engineering principles, QST ensures consistent quality, reproducibility, and easier maintenance of quantum code. The solution is delivered through tiered subscription plans (Free Developer, Developer, Business, Enterprise) that cater to varying project sizes and security requirements.
Target Audience
Primary customers are software engineering teams and R&D groups in enterprises that develop production‑ready quantum or hybrid quantum‑classical applications, as well as quantum startups seeking a standardized development stack.
Features
- Integrated quantum IDE (qIDE) covering design, development, testing, and deployment of hybrid quantum‑classical software
- Quantum SaaS (QSaaS) runtime backend that executes applications agnostically across multiple quantum hardware providers
- Built‑in governance and metrics framework for quality assurance and performance monitoring
- Device‑agnostic deployment tools that simplify migration of quantum algorithms to different quantum processors
- Support for hybrid workflows combining classical and quantum code within a single project environment
- Tiered access models (Free Developer, Developer, Business, Enterprise) with customizable security and infrastructure integration options
